2. NCAA Legal Battles and Player Eligibility
Timestamp: 00:08:44 to 00:13:52 - watch this moment on skim
A significant court case is underway in Baton Rouge concerning NCAA injunctions and player eligibility, specifically regarding athletes who turned pro and then sought to return to college. SEC Commissioner Greg Sanki is present, fighting against an LSU injunction that could allow players back, potentially setting a precedent for future conference regulations. This legal fight stems from the NCAA's historical fear of lawsuits limiting their ability to regulate.
Significance (High): This legal battle could fundamentally reshape college sports by clarifying or altering player eligibility rules, impacting athlete mobility and the NCAA's regulatory power. The outcome will be closely watched by all collegiate athletic organizations.

5. Saban on NIL and College Sports Regulation
Timestamp: 00:28:26 to 00:32:22 - watch this moment on skim
Nick Saban emphasizes the urgent need for federal guardrails and regulations in college athletics, particularly in revenue-generating sports like football and basketball, to address the chaotic landscape created by Name, Image, and Likeness (NIL) deals and player transfers. He highlights the absurdity of professional players returning to play college football and the issues of age disparities among players, arguing that federal antitrust legislation is the only viable solution. Saban also cautions LSU and Lane Kiffin about the potential long-term consequences of winning individual legal battles, suggesting that appeals could lead to unfavorable outcomes down the road.
Significance (High): This point underscores the critical need for regulatory frameworks in college sports, directly addressing the disruptive impact of NIL and transfer portal dynamics. Saban's perspective, rooted in his extensive coaching experience, provides a strong argument for legislative intervention to stabilize the sport.

9. Shams Details Clippers' Salary Cap Violations
Timestamp: 00:52:53 to 00:57:53 - watch this moment on skim
The NBA has issued the harshest penalty in professional sports history to the Los Angeles Clippers for circumventing the salary cap, involving a year ban for Jillian Zucker, five first-round picks, and a six-month ban for Steve Balmer. While the Clippers and Balmer vehemently deny wrongdoing, the NBA's investigation found proof of negotiations for deals in the millions with companies on behalf of Kawhi Leonard before official introductions, suggesting intent to bypass cap rules. The investigation by Wachtell Lipton found no direct evidence of Kawhi Leonard's knowledge of these cap circumvention tactics, attributing primary control to his uncle, Dennis Robertson.
Significance (High): This unprecedented penalty signals the NBA's zero-tolerance policy for cap circumvention and sets a new precedent for accountability, potentially reshaping how teams manage player contracts and endorsements.

10. Kawhi Leonard's Penalty and Trade Status
Timestamp: 01:00:27 to 01:03:27 - watch this moment on skim
Kawhi Leonard received a $700,000 fine and no suspension because the NBA's investigation, conducted by Wachtell Lipton, found no definitive proof that he personally knew about or directed the cap circumvention efforts; his uncle, Dennis Robertson, was deemed to have had full control. Despite the stain on his legacy, the trade to the Toronto Raptors, involving Brandon Ingram, Grady Dick, and multiple draft picks, is expected to proceed, with an extension for Leonard also anticipated.
Significance (High): This outcome clarifies Leonard's personal culpability while still holding the organization accountable, allowing the trade to move forward and potentially resetting the landscape for both the Clippers and Raptors.
